步骤:
解析类:
1、获取XmlPullParser解析的实例
2、设置XmlPullParser的参数
3、获取事件类型,判断是开始标签还是结束标签
4、具体判断一下解析到哪个开始标签
5、创建集合对象
6、创建解析对象
7、获取解析对象内的各标签的数据并保存到解析对象中
8、将解析对象的数据保存到集合中
主窗口类:
1、实例化控件
2、获取资产的管理者
3、调用解析类的业务方法
4、将信息展示到安卓控件上
项目目录结构
Channel类保存变量,代码如下:
package com.example.xmlparser;
public class Channel {
private String id;
private String city;
private String temp;
private String wind;
private String pm250;
public String getId() {
return id;
}
public void setId(String id) {
this.id = id;
}
public String getCity() {
return city;
}
public void setCity(String city) {
this.city = city;
}
public String getTemp() {
return temp;
}